“Alabama football OL Tyler Booker to enter 2025 NFL Draft”. What we know

Tyler Bookerone of the top offensive line prospects in the country, is headed to the NFL.

Booker, a Alabama Football The junior offensive guard from New Haven, Connecticut, announced Thursday that he will forgo his final season of collegiate eligibility and enter the 2025 NFL Draft.

According to ESPN’s Dec. 11 NFL Mock Draft, Booker is the only Alabama player projected as a first-round pick. Booker is projected as the fifth offensive lineman selected and first guard selected in the draft ahead of Ohio State guard Donovan Jackson.

Booker follows Alabama linebacker Jihad Campbell and quarterback Jalen Milroe who also declared for the 2025 draft.

LT Overton announced he would return for his senior season in 2025.

Tyler Booker Stats: How did Alabama’s OGs fare?

Booker became a mainstay on Alabama’s offensive line as a freshman, alternating between the two guard positions and earning All-SEC freshman honors.

Booker became the Crimson Tideis the starting left guard in 2023 when he was named first team All-SEC by the Associated Press and second team All-SEC by the conference coaches. According to Pro Football Focus, Booker allowed two sacks, 11 rushing carries and 15 pressures as a sophomore.

Booker’s production improved significantly in 2024, allowing no sacks, seven hurries and nine pressures in 715 snaps per PFF. He was first team All-SEC by the conference coaches and Alabama’s only first team All-SEC member according to the AP.

Booker was the No. 57 prospect in the 2022 class according to the 247Sports composite rankings. He was the seventh offensive blocker.

Who will replace Tyler Booker for Alabama football?

Alabama apparently has its replacement for Booker in place.

The Crimson Tide added Texas A&M guard Kam Dewberry via the transfer portal in December.

Michigan State transfer Geno VanDeMark alternated between the two guard spots in 2024 and even played center.

Alabama expects the return of Kadyn Proctor, Jaeden Roberts, Parker Brailsford and Elijah Pritchett/Wilkin Formby for its 2025 offensive line.

Alabama also has guards like Casey Poe and Olaus Alinen who could push for playing time in 2025.
